What types of home healthcare services are available in Rochester?
Rochester offers a wide array of home healthcare services, catering to diverse needs and preferences. These services range from basic assistance with daily tasks like bathing and dressing to more specialized medical care such as wound care, medication management, and physical therapy. Many agencies offer a combination of services, allowing for a personalized and comprehensive care plan. Some providers might specialize in specific areas, such as Alzheimer's or dementia care, or pediatric care, so it's crucial to identify your specific needs to find the right match. How do I choose a reputable home healthcare agency in Rochester?
Selecting a reputable home healthcare agency is paramount. Start by checking licensing and certifications. Verify that the agency is licensed by the New York State Department of Health and is accredited by organizations like the Joint Commission. Look for agencies with a strong track record, positive online reviews, and a commitment to ongoing professional development for their staff. Don't hesitate to contact multiple agencies, ask questions, and schedule in-home assessments to compare their approaches and the compatibility of their caregivers with your needs or the needs of your loved one. Remember, a good fit is as important as the qualifications themselves. Consider factors like the agency's communication style, responsiveness, and overall approach to care.
What is the cost of home healthcare in Rochester?
The cost of home healthcare in Rochester varies significantly depending on several factors: the type and frequency of services required, the level of medical expertise needed, and the length of care. Some services are covered by Medicare and Medicaid, while others may require private insurance or out-of-pocket payment. It's highly recommended to contact potential agencies directly to get accurate pricing information and explore available payment options. Understanding your insurance coverage and exploring potential financial assistance programs is a crucial part of the process. Many agencies offer flexible payment plans to accommodate diverse financial situations.

What questions should I ask a potential home healthcare agency?
Asking the right questions is key. Inquire about the agency's experience with similar conditions, the qualifications and background checks of their caregivers, their safety protocols, and their complaint resolution process. Ask about the agency's flexibility in scheduling, the availability of 24/7 support, and their communication procedures.
